Ingredients List

To create these delicious White Chocolate Cranberry Pecan Clusters, you will need the following ingredients:

Essential Ingredients:

  • 2 cups white chocolate chips: The star of the show, providing a creamy sweetness.
  • 1 cup dried cranberries: For a burst of tart flavor and chewy texture.
  • 1 cup pecans, chopped: Adds a delightful crunch and nutty flavor.
  • 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ract: Enhances the overall flavor profile.
  • Pinch of salt: Balances the sweetness of the chocolate.

Potential Substitutions:

  • Dark chocolate chips: For a richer flavor, swap white chocolate for dark chocolate.
  • Almonds or walnuts: Substitute pecans with your favorite nuts for a different texture.
  • Fresh fruit: Instead of dried cranberries, try using freeze-dried strawberries or cherries for a unique twist.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Step 1: Melt the White Chocolate

In a microwave-safe bowl, combine the 2 cups of white chocolate chips. Heat in the microwave in 30-second intervals, stirring in between until fully melted and smooth. Tip: Be careful not to overheat, as chocolate can seize if cooked too long.

Step 2: Mix in the Ingredients

Once the chocolate is melted, add the 1 cup of dried cranberries, 1 cup of chopped pecans, 1/2 teaspoon of vanilla extract, and a pinch of salt. Stir until everything is well-coated with the melted chocolate.

Step 3: Form the Clusters

Using a spoon or a small cookie scoop, drop spoonfuls of the mixture onto a parchment-lined baking sheet. Aim for clusters that are about 1-2 inches in diameter. Tip: Leave some space between each cluster to allow for spreading.

Step 4: Chill to Set

Place the baking sheet in the refrigerator for about 30 minutes, or until the chocolate has fully set.

Step 5: Serve and Enjoy

Once set, remove the clusters from the refrigerator and enjoy! These treats can be served immediately or stored for later.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

To ensure your White Chocolate Cranberry Pecan Clusters turn out perfectly, avoid these common pitfalls:

  • Overheating the chocolate: Always melt chocolate in short bursts to prevent it from seizing.
  • Not letting them cool properly: Allow the clusters to set completely in the refrigerator for the best texture.
  • Using stale ingredients: Ensure your nuts and dried fruits are fresh for optimal flavor.

Storing Tips for the Recipe

To keep your White Chocolate Cranberry Pecan Clusters fresh, follow these storage tips:

  • Room Temperature: Store in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 1 week.
  • Refrigeration: For longer freshness, keep them in the refrigerator for up to 2 weeks.
  • Freezing: Freeze clusters in a single layer, then transfer to a freezer-safe container for up to 3 months. Thaw in the fridge before serving.

FAQs

Can I use milk chocolate instead of white chocolate?

Yes, you can substitute milk chocolate for white chocolate; however, the flavor and sweetness will change.

How can I make these clusters vegan?

Use dairy-free chocolate chips and ensure the nuts and cranberries are free from any animal products.
